Explain your answer using pictures and/or words. _______ Lesson We’ve been adding multiples of ten using a hundreds chart, what happened each time we added ten to a number. When we add ten, the tens place goes up a number but the ones does not change. I wonder what will happen when we subtract a ten? Find 46 on the numbers chart. “When we take away ten do we count forward or backward?” Count backwards “ten.” What did you notice? When we take away ten, the tens place is one number less, we move up a row. _______ Lesson When using a hundreds chart to subtract tens we move up a row. The tens place decreases (is less) and the ones place does not change. We can subtract more than one ten, or multiples of ten. Let’s practice 65-20. Put your finger on 65, staying in the same row but moving upward, count by 10’s until you get to twenty (10, 20). What number did you land on? (45). Let’s try another one: 49-30. Place your finger on 49. Moving upward, count: 10, 20, 30. What number did you land on? How many pigs are rolling in the mud? ______ Lesson: Adding two digit and one-digit numbers When adding large numbers, take the larger number and count on to find the sum. If drawing base ten blocks, count the tens and then count the ones. If the ones equal more than ten, circle a group of ten and add a ten stick. Count the new tens and ones that are left over.

Write an equation for your word problem. ______ Lesson: Missing Addends Sometimes when we have a problem situation, not all the information is known. Using a part-part whole bar or a math mountain can help us to problem solve. The long part of the bar is the total (the whole). The smaller bars are for the parts. Listen to this story problem. “The apple tree in the backyard has 16 apples. 9 of the apples are red and the rest are yellow. How many yellow apples are in the tree? Let’s think, what do we know? (16 applesl, 9 are red). What information is missing? (yellow apples). We know the total number of apples, plug that number in the whole bar. We also know that we have some red apples and some yellow apples, those are my parts. Count from the part to the whole to find the number of yellow apples.
